Ticket: Slimmed image breaks runtime on Pellarc build agents.

Repro steps:
1. Build the hollowed image with the strip-layers profile enabled.
2. Push to the staging registry and deploy to the canary pool.
3. Container exits with a missing shared-library error within ten seconds.

Expected: parity with the full image. Actual: crash loop. Suspect the trim step removes the resolver libs. To pull the failing image from the staging registry, authenticate with the token below.

session JWT of tawip-kajog = eyJhbGciOiJIUzI1NiIsInR5cCI6IkpXVCJ9.eyJzdWIiOiI2dKYGGIn0.afsnASii

### Runbook: InkMill Markdown Pipeline — Renderer Stall

If rendered previews stop updating, first check the InkMill worker queue depth; a stall above five minutes means the sanitizer stage is wedged. Drain the queue with `inkmill drain --safe`, then restart workers one at a time to preserve cache warmth. Record the restart in the incident log, and include the build token printed below.

trace token, bawig-yageg: htk6_3563df

# Environment Variables: Soft Deletes (Orders)

Ortavio marks orders deleted via `deleted_at` rather than removing rows. `SOFT_DELETE_ENABLED=true` in all environments. The purge job hard-deletes rows older than `PURGE_AFTER_DAYS` (default 90); pause it during incident response by setting the value to 0. Restores go through the admin CLI only. The purge job authenticates to the archive store with a credential set on the following line.

secret setting of tajof-bahif: COURIER_KEY3=65d

// Fixture: seat-map renderer for the Old Gaslight Theatre layout.
// Heads up, new folks: this JSON describes three tiers (stalls, circle,
// upper gallery) plus the weird box seats stage-left that overlap the
// aisle polygon. The renderer should never draw seat 14C twice — that
// was bug #412, and yes, we keep the fixture ugly on purpose to catch it.
// Snapshot tests compare against goldens in ./goldens/gaslight.
// The fixture fetches live pricing from the Marqueely staging API,
// authenticated with the bearer token below.

bearer token for kajeg-hagug: eyJhbGciOiJIUzI1NiIsInR5cCI6IkpXVCJ9.eyJzdWIiOiIn0W9e4In0.m8MiI-b-